Title :
Electrogyration effect in crystalline quartz

Abstract :
A linear electrogyration effect has been identified in ¿-quartz. The effect comprises an electric-field dependence of the optical activity, causing rotation of the polarisation direction of propagating light by application of a transverse electric field. The effect has potential usefulness in high-voltage measurement and in optical modulators.
